Abstract

The DoS/DDoS attacks are always the leading threats to the Internet. With the development of Internet, IPv6 is inevitably taking the place of IPv4 as the main protocol of Internet. So the security issues of IPv6 become the focus of the present research. In this paper we mainly focus on the typical DoS/DDoS attacks under IPv6, which including the DoS attacks pertinent to IPv6 Neighbor Discovery protocol and DDoS attacks based on the four representative attack modes, they are respectively TCP-Flood, UDP-Flood, ICMP-Flood and Smurf. We do these attack experiments under IPv6 with and without IPSec configuration respectively. The experiments without IPSec validate the effectiveness of the typical DoS/DDoS attacks under IPv6, and those with IPSec show the effectiveness of IPSec against these attacks whose source addresses are spoofed.
